COVID-19: Shortage Of Monkeys May Slow Down Vaccine Development - Research
A shortage in the supply of monkeys may slow down the development of COVID-19 vaccines that are still in the early stages of development in the United States. This scarcity could be a major obstacle to the vaccine moving to the next stage. The scarcity of the primates in the country was revealed by The Atlantic magazine on Monday, August, 31. Scientists in the United States are particularly worried, with around 35,000 monkeys used in experiments there every year.
